BfS research programme 2022-2026
The Federal Office for Radiation Protection (BfS) has the legal mandate and its own claim, to advise and inform the Federal Ministry for the Environment, Nature Conservation, Nuclear Safety and Consumer Protection (BMUV), politics and society on all questions of radiation protection and its health concerns on the basis of the latest technical and scientific findings.
Research ensures that the BfS has the necessary action and orientation knowledge as well as solid and science-based basis for decision-making for radiation protection based on the state of the art in science and technology.
The present research programme of the BfS specifies the research needs for the period from 2022-2026, which results from its legal mandate and the goals of the BfS derived from it.
